Science games are digital experiences that teach scientific concepts through interactive play—think physics puzzles, virtual chemistry labs, biology simulations, and space exploration adventures. Unlike worksheets disguised as games (looking at you, "educational" apps that are just digital flashcards), good science games make learning feel like discovery.
We're talking about games like Kerbal Space Program, where kids accidentally learn orbital mechanics while trying to launch adorable aliens into space, or Universe Sandbox, where they can literally smash planets together to understand gravity and scale. Even Minecraft can become a science lab when kids start building redstone circuits or experimenting with biomes.
The best science games don't feel like homework—they feel like play. And that's exactly the point.
Here's the thing about science games: they work because they let kids fail safely and repeatedly. In a chemistry game, you can mix the wrong compounds and watch a virtual explosion without burning down the garage. In a physics puzzler, you can test ten different solutions to see which one actually works.
This is how real science happens. Scientists don't get it right the first time—they hypothesize, test, fail, adjust, and try again. Science games naturally teach the scientific method without ever making kids memorize the steps.
Plus, these games often provide immediate feedback. Drop a virtual ball? You instantly see how gravity works. Change one variable in an ecosystem simulation? You watch the ripple effects in real-time. This cause-and-effect learning sticks way better than reading about it in a textbook.
Ages 4-7: Curiosity Builders
At this age, we're planting seeds of curiosity, not teaching the periodic table. Look for games with simple cause-and-effect mechanics and lots of "what happens if..." moments.
- Toca Nature lets little kids build ecosystems and watch how animals interact
- [Sago Mini Ocean Swimmer](https://screenwiseapp.com/media/sago-mini-ocean-swimmer-game teaches about marine life through gentle exploration
- PBS Kids Games has science-focused minigames featuring characters from shows like Wild Kratts
Ages 8-11: Hands-On Experimentation
This is the sweet spot for science games. Kids have enough reading comprehension to follow instructions but still love playful discovery.
- Kerbal Space Program (ages 10+) is legendary for teaching aerospace engineering through trial and error
- Incredible Machines teaches physics through Rube Goldberg-style puzzles
- Minecraft Education Edition has built-in chemistry and biology lessons
- The Powder Toy is a free physics sandbox where kids can experiment with elements and particles
Ages 12+: Deep Dives
Older kids can handle more complexity and abstract thinking. These games can genuinely teach high school and even college-level concepts.
- Universe Sandbox lets teens play with actual astrophysics simulations
- SpaceChem teaches chemical bonding through puzzle mechanics (it's hard, but incredibly satisfying)
- Plague Inc. might seem dark, but it actually teaches epidemiology and how diseases spread
- Human Resource Machine teaches programming logic and computational thinking

Screen time for science games isn't the same as passive watching. When your kid is actively problem-solving, testing hypotheses, and building things in a physics simulator, their brain is working in fundamentally different ways than when they're watching YouTube. That doesn't mean unlimited time, but it does mean you can feel different about 30 minutes of Kerbal Space Program versus 30 minutes of random TikTok scrolling.
These games work best with conversation. The magic happens when you ask questions: "Why do you think that didn't work?" "What would happen if you changed this?" "Can you explain what you just discovered?" This turns gameplay into genuine learning moments.
Some science games have steep learning curves. Games like Kerbal Space Program or SpaceChem can be genuinely difficult. That's actually a feature, not a bug. Kids learn persistence by working through challenges. But it also means these aren't "give them the iPad and walk away" games—especially at first.
Free doesn't mean low-quality. Some of the best science games are free or cheap. The Powder Toy is completely free. Many excellent science games cost less than a movie ticket.
Science games aren't a replacement for hands-on experiments, nature walks, or reading actual books. But they're a legitimate tool in the learning toolkit—especially for kids who respond better to interactive experiences than traditional instruction.
The goal isn't to turn every kid into a future scientist (though that's cool too). It's to build scientific thinking: curiosity, hypothesis testing, comfort with failure, and understanding cause and effect. Those skills matter whether your kid grows up to be an engineer or an artist.
